在网络安全领域,服务器对外发包是一个重要的监控和诊断问题。当服务器出现异常对外发包时,往往意味着可能存在恶意软件、病毒、木马等攻击行为,或者服务器配置不当导致的不正常通信。本文将详细介绍如何查看服务器对外发包情况,以及如何解决这一问题。
服务器对外发包的查看方法
1. 网络流量监控:通过使用网络抓包工具(如Wireshark)对服务器网络流量进行监控,可以查看服务器对外发送的数据包。
2. 日志分析:检查服务器日志文件,包括系统日志、应用日志等,分析是否有异常的对外连接记录。
3. 第三方安全工具:利用第三方安全工具进行扫描和检测,如入侵检测系统(IDS)、入侵防御系统(IPS)等。
4. 端口扫描:对服务器开放的端口进行扫描,检查是否有异常的对外连接服务。
确定哪个网站对外发包
在确定服务器对外发包后,需要进一步确定是哪个网站或应用程序导致的。可以通过以下步骤进行排查:
1. 分析数据包通过抓包工具分析数据包的内容和目的地址,判断数据包的来源和目的网站。
2. 检查应用程序日志:如果服务器运行了网站或应用程序,检查其日志文件,看是否有异常的对外连接记录。
3. 对比流量图谱:利用流量分析工具对比正常与异常时期的流量图谱,找出异常的流量来源。
解决策略
1. 病毒查杀:如果确定是病毒或恶意软件导致对外发包,使用杀毒软件进行全盘扫描和清除。
2. 配置检查:检查服务器配置,确保没有配置错误导致的不正常对外通信。
3. 软件更新:更新服务器上运行的软件、操作系统等,修复已知的安全漏洞。
4. 安全加固:加强服务器的安全防护,包括使用防火墙、入侵检测系统等。
5. 关闭不必要的服务和端口:关闭不必要的服务和开放的端口,减少攻击面。
6. 日志监控与审计:建立日志监控与审计机制,定期检查和分析服务器日志,及时发现异常行为。
7. 培训与意识提升:加强员工网络安全培训,提高员工对网络安全威胁的认知和防范意识。
8. 定期安全检查:定期进行安全检查和评估,及时发现和解决潜在的安全问题。
服务器对外发包是一个严重的安全问题,需要及时发现和解决。通过上述方法可以有效地查看和解决服务器对外发包问题。加强安全意识和定期安全检查也是预防类似问题再次发生的重要措施。